One evening, a couple of years ago, our cat came in with a damaged tail. Of course, we immediately took him to the vet. I thought about how the experience might have been from the cat's point of view.

 

Tail Trauma
I’m a Cat (fancy that) and my tail went all droopy. When I came in with it all bent, it sent my oomans loopy. She started making phone calls, he put on shoes and socks, They shut me in, they pinned me down and stuffed me in a box. I’d only come home for an hour, a midnight break in hunting, I never thought I’d suffer such humiliating shunting. If I had known my tail would create such an awful worry I might have stayed out later; not come home in too much hurry. I’d only had a little fight, a minor feline quarrel. No acts of real violence, not awful or immoral. But I had copped a tail-bite, which made the end go numb. Didn’t think that much of it, I still could feel my bum. And so they dragged me to the vet, that place of such dishonour. I could truly bite my folks for that. You know, I really wanna. Squeezed and shaved, stabbed and prodded. The worst was mainly where He shoved that cold thermometer – that’s nobody’s affair! So here I am all poked about, my tail looks like a dumb-bell My oomans just don’t realise that in feline terms, that’s some hell! I guess they did their best for me, but for what I’ve undergone, Until I’m ready to forgive – petting rights withdrawn!
